MySQL Table RENAME、重建作法

MySQL 刪除資料後,空間並不會釋放出來,可以使用 OPTIMIZE TABLE 來釋放空間,OPTIMIZE 等同於 TABLE Copy & RENAME,所以會有大量 IO。

我是採用兩種方式來做,依照資料量大小來做選擇。(一樣會有大量IO,但是可以自己掌握,缺點是執行時會有短暫的時間可能漏資料)

不過資料量過大的,還是建議另外處理,這種作法是非常不得已的。

閱讀全文〈MySQL Table RENAME、重建作法〉

JavaScript 唯讀的欄位 要怎麼傳值

HTML 的 Select、Input 可以設定資料不可修改(唯讀),屬性值如下:

  • Select:disabled
  • Input:readonly

但是會遇到 form 要傳送資料時,Input 能收到資料,但是 Select 收不到資料的問題,要怎麼解決呢?

閱讀全文〈JavaScript 唯讀的欄位 要怎麼傳值〉